Shipping Update

october 29th, 2011

Shipping season is upon us, the first of two batches have made it across the pond to the Saga Headquarters. The Shutout, On Deck and Enlisted Vest have started shipping and we will continue to fulfill orders throughout the month of November. When orders are shipped, you will receive an email confirmation with the tracking information. All remaining orders are scheduled to ship on or before November 25th. If you have any further questions please email contact@sagaouterwear.com. All items currently shipping are also available in store at Saga Suppliers West.
